Kodak C135 vs Leica V-Lux 20 Overview
Following is a complete analysis of the Kodak C135 vs Leica V-Lux 20, one is a Waterproof and the other is a Small Sensor Superzoom by competitors Kodak and Leica. The image resolution of the C135 (14MP) and the V-Lux 20 (12MP) is fairly similar and both cameras have the same sensor dimensions (1/2.3").

The C135 was introduced 21 months after the V-Lux 20 making them a generation away from each other. Both cameras have the same body design (Compact).

Kodak C135 vs Leica V-Lux 20 Physical Comparison
When you are going to carry around your camera frequently, you will want to consider its weight and volume. The Kodak C135 features external measurements of 147mm x 58mm x 23mm (5.8" x 2.3" x 0.9") along with a weight of 175 grams (0.39 lbs) while the Leica V-Lux 20 has sizing of 103mm x 60mm x 33mm (4.1" x 2.4" x 1.3") accompanied by a weight of 218 grams (0.48 lbs).

Kodak C135 vs Leica V-Lux 20 Sensor Comparison
Generally, it can be difficult to picture the difference between sensor sizes just by going over specs. The image here will help provide you a stronger sense of the sensor measurements in the C135 and V-Lux 20.
All in all, each of these cameras have the same sensor dimensions but different megapixels. You should anticipate the Kodak C135 to offer you more detail using its extra 2 Megapixels. Greater resolution will also help you crop pics a bit more aggressively. The fresher C135 should have an edge in sensor innovation.
